A glance at Russian journalists attacked or killed

In this photo taken on Friday, May 31, 2013, Arkady Babchenko, 41, who had been scathingly critical of the Kremlin in recent years, stands at a police bus during an opposition rally in Moscow, Russia. Police in the capital of Ukraine say a Russian journalist has been shot and killed at his Kiev apartment. Ukrainian police said Arkady Babchenko’s wife found him bleeding at the apartment on Tuesday, May 29, 2018 and called an ambulance, but Babchenko died on the way to a hospital. FILE In this file photo taken on Tuesday, Jan. 20, 2009, a hand holding candles is seen in front of a portrait of journalist Anastasia Baburova at the scene, in Moscow, Russia, where Baburova and human-rights lawyer Stanislav Markelov were gunned down and killed on Monday, Jan. 19, 2009. Dozens of journalists have been killed and brutally beaten in recent years in Russia in a clear retribution for their work. (AP Photo/Alexander Zemlianichenko, File)
FILE In this Sunday, Nov. 21, 2010 file photo, Russian journalist Mikhail Beketov who extensively covered the Khimki forest dispute and was brutally beaten in 2008, is seen during a rally on Pushkin Square to support journalists and activists that had been subject to attacks and to demand full investigation into their beatings in central Moscow, Russia. Beketov who lost a leg and was left brain-damaged died on Monday, April 8, 2013. Dozens of journalists have been killed and brutally beaten in recent years in Russia in a clear retribution for their work. (AP Photo/Mikhail Metzel, File)
FILE - In this Oct. 2004 file photo reporter Anna Politkovskaya attends a rally against war in Chechnya in downtown Moscow, Russia. Renowned journalist Politkovskaya, 48, was shot to death in the elevator of her Moscow apartment building in October 2006.
